blitzkrieg

/blɪtskraɪ/ noun · British & US
Valid in UKValid in US
Share WhatsApp

What does blitzkrieg mean?

noun

A rapid and intense attack, especially by air forces, often used as a military tactic in World War II. A sudden and decisive campaign or action.

Example

"The German army launched a blitzkrieg on the French front, catching their opponents off guard."
